no, actually Slash has 3 pickups in his Les Paul

Neck - Alnico Pro II neck model
Bridge - Alnico Pro II bridge model
and the Fishman Powerbridge attached to the tone-o-matic

thanks man, care to tell me whats tonomotic?
 
tune-o-matic is the name given to the bridge of a les paul or SG styled guitar, and slash's signature gibson has a piezo pickup in the bridge, which simulates the sound of an acoustic
 
usually people just buy a replacement bridge fitted with piezo pickups under the bridge saddles
